| Hi, If you fit an aftermarket mud flap make sure that it cannot be bent back to touch the tyre or you'll rip things out when reversing over kerbs/obstacles, etc. Dave. So much to do, so little time.... and Totally Skint!! :(

| My dad got some for his (after dealer told him they didnt do them !) fiat part numbers were 71801621 & 71801622 not sure which was front & which was rear & under a tenner a set ...hope this helps
